GroupDocs.Assembly for Python via .NET

Python API를 사용하여 PPTX 파일에 바코드 삽입하기

GroupDocs.Assembly for Python via .NET을 사용하면 PPTX 문서에 동적 바코드를 원활하게 생성하고 삽입하여 데이터 레이블링 및 자동화를 간소화할 수 있습니다.

PPTX 문서에 바코드 삽입하기

GroupDocs.Assembly를 사용하면 PPTX 템플릿에 바코드를 간편하게 삽입할 수 있습니다. QR, Code 128, Data Matrix 등 1D 및 2D 바코드 형식을 지원합니다.

  1. 미리 정의된 바코드 태그를 사용해 PPTX 템플릿을 설계합니다.
  2. 선호하는 소스(예: JSON, XML, 데이터베이스)에서 구조화된 데이터를 가져옵니다.
  3. 크기, 해상도 또는 심볼로지와 같은 바코드 설정을 사용자 정의합니다.
  4. 임베디드 바코드가 포함된 새 문서를 생성하고 저장합니다.
# 이 태그를 템플릿에 사용하여 바코드를 자동으로 생성하고 삽입하세요.
# <<barcode [barcode_expression] -barcode_type>>

import groupdocs.assembly as ga

    def run():

        # 템플릿 파일의 경로를 정의하세요.
        template = "barcode_template.pptx"

        # 선호하는 데이터 소스에 연결하세요.
        data = ga.DataSourceInfo(GetData(), "label")

        # 임베디드 바코드가 포함된 최종 문서를 생성하세요.
        asm = ga.DocumentAssembler()
        asm.assemble_document(template, "result.pptx", data)
pip install groupdocs-assembly-net
복사하려면 클릭
복사됨
더 많은 예제 문서

데이터 기반 템플릿으로 문서 생성 자동화

GroupDocs.Assembly for Python via .NET은 풍부하고 동적인 문서를 생성하는 과정을 간소화합니다. 스마트 템플릿 마크업을 사용하여 테이블, 차트, 목록, 하이퍼링크, 바코드 및 이미지를 추가하세요.

GroupDocs.Assembly 기능

구조화된 데이터로 보고서 생성

GroupDocs.Assembly을 사용하여 JSON, XML, CSV 및 기타 데이터 형식을 템플릿에 병합하여 일반 파일 형식의 자동 문서 생성을 제공합니다.

임베디드 요소로 데이터 시각화

GroupDocs.Assembly은 테이블, 차트, 목록, 하이퍼링크, 바코드 및 이미지를 통합하여 포괄적이고 시각적으로 매력적인 문서를 생성할 수 있습니다.

템플릿 내 사용자 정의 데이터 배치

LINQ 기반 표현식을 사용하여 콘텐츠 위치를 정밀하게 제어하세요. 배열을 쉽게 반복하고 프로그래밍 방식으로 사용자 정의 스타일과 색상을 적용할 수 있습니다.

폭넓은 형식 호환성

DOCX, XLSX, PPTX, HTML, PDF 및 다양한 이메일 형식 등 널리 사용되는 형식으로 문서를 생성할 수 있습니다. 필요에 따라 문서를 중첩하여 워크플로를 간소화하세요.

예제: 동적으로 바코드 생성하기

이 샘플은 GroupDocs.Assembly을 사용하여 PPTX 파일에 바코드를 동적으로 삽입하는 방법을 보여줍니다.

Python

# 바코드 자리 표시자 태그가 포함된 템플릿을 준비합니다.
# <<barcode [barcode_expression] -barcode_type>>

import groupdocs.assembly as ga

    def run():

    # 템플릿의 파일 경로를 지정합니다.
    template = "barcode_template.pptx"

    # 소스에서 구조화된 데이터를 가져옵니다.
    data_csv =
        ga.data.CsvDataSource("Barcode Labels.csv", 
        ga.data.CsvDataLoadOptions(True))

    # 관련된 필드만 포함된 데이터 개체를 구성합니다.
    data = ga.DataSourceInfo(data_csv, "label")

    # DocumentAssembler 인스턴스를 초기화합니다.
    asm = ga.DocumentAssembler()

    # 바코드 관련 속성(예: 유형, 크기)을 정의합니다.
    asm.barcode_settings.resolution = 1200
    asm.barcode_settings.base_y_dimension = 5

    # 삽입된 바코드와 함께 완료된 문서를 저장합니다.
    asm.assemble_document(template, "result.pptx", data)
pip install groupdocs-assembly-net
복사하려면 클릭
복사됨
더 많은 예제 문서

GroupDocs.Assembly for Python via .NET란?

GroupDocs.Assembly for Python via .NET는 비즈니스 데이터를 맞춤형 템플릿에 원활하게 통합하기 위해 설계된 강력한 문서 생성 API입니다. 50가지 이상의 파일 형식(예: PDF, Microsoft Office 형식 및 이메일 문서)으로 차트, 목록, 바코드, 테이블 또는 이미지를 쉽게 추가할 수 있습니다. 응용 프로그램 워크플로 내에서 직접 보고서 및 문서 생성을 자동화하세요.
자세히 알아보기
About illustration

시작할 준비가 되셨나요?

GroupDocs.Assembly를 무료로 다운로드하거나 전체 액세스를 위한 평가판 라이선스를 받으세요!

유용한 리소스

경험을 향상시키기 위해 문서, 코드 샘플 및 커뮤니티 지원을 탐색하십시오.

주요 기능 하이라이트

당사의 API는 복잡한 문서 생성 시나리오를 처리하도록 설계되어 비즈니스 문서 워크플로의 효율성과 신뢰성을 향상시킵니다.

선도적인 파일 형식으로 문서 생성

Python via .NET은 50개 이상의 파일 타입으로 출력할 수 있어 맞춤형 템플릿에서의 데이터 통합 및 문서 생성을 원활하게 지원합니다.

임시 라이센스 팁

1
직장 이메일로 가입하세요. 무료 메일 서비스는 허용되지 않습니다.
2
두 번째 단계에서 임시 라이센스 받기 버튼을 사용하세요.
 한국인